M.S in Industrial Engineering at University of New Haven
The University of New Haven offers a Master of Science (M.S.) in Industrial Engineering through the Tagliatela College of Engineering. This program lasts for 18 months and is designed to equip students with the skills needed in the engineering field. The tuition fee for this course is USD 18,716. To apply for the M.S. in Industrial Engineering, students need to show their English language skills. Accepted tests for proving English proficiency include IELTS, TOEFL, Duolingo, and PTE.

M.S in Industrial Engineering at University of New Haven
12th Grade
There is no specific cutoff mentioned for 12th grade.
Graduation
Applicants must have an undergraduate degree in engineering, science, or a related field. They should also have a strong background in mathematics, including calculus. A minimum undergraduate GPA of 3.0 is required.

M.S in Industrial Engineering at University of New Haven
Visit the official university website to begin your application.
The application fee is USD 50, which is approximately INR 4.21 Thousand.
Payment Method: Credit card.
The university also offers a monthly installment plan. This plan allows you to make five payments each semester, with a cost to enroll of $50 per semester.
Payments are due every 30 days, usually around the first of each month. You can set up a plan for any amount or choose to cover any remaining balance for Fall 2022. Payments can be made each month by eCheck or credit/debit card, but convenience fees will apply for credit/debit card payments.
